Welcome to Pilton, Stoke Doyle and Wadenhoe

Pilton is an English civil parish within the unitary authority of North Northamptonshire

Pilton, Stoke Doyle & Wadenhoe Parish Council covers three villages or parishes in the Nene Valley all of whom are mentioned in the Domesday Book and used to be part of the Rockingham Forest. Pilton and Wadenhoe are conservation villages with medieaval limestone Churches but Stoke Doyle has an early 18th century Georgian Church. Each village has particular historical, environmental, biodiversity and green infrasftructure assets but they all share a common historical and agricultural heritage set in an undulating landscape of fields interspersed with pockets of woodland in the floodplain of the River Nene.
